Abstract :
Nowadays, a lot of people die or are injured due to sudden disasters. In these disasters, it is important to discover them early and evacuate people quickly. To cope with these problems, we are developing ERESS (Emergency Rescue Evacuation Support System). Mobile terminals with this system exchange their information that associate with their sensors among them by MANET. When they detect a disaster occurring, they search an appropriate evacuation route in real time, and can reduce the number of victims. To realize this system, we need to analyze evacuees´ behavior and establish a new judgment method of the disaster occurrence. Therefore, we are developing a system named Pre-ERESS, for collecting and analyzing the evacuees´ behavior in emergency. We´ll demonstrate this system.
